C# Класс MicDemoApp.MicStreamSelector

Показать файл Открыть проект Примеры использования класса

Открытые свойства

Свойство Тип Описание
micSignal LiveMicCallback
streamType StreamCategory

Открытые методы

Метод Описание
StartRecording ( string fileNameWithExtension ) : void
StartStream ( ) : void
StopMicDevice ( ) : void
StopRecording ( ) : void
StopStream ( ) : void

Приватные методы

Метод Описание
CheckForErrorOnCall ( int returnCode ) : void
CreateAudioGraph ( ) : System.Threading.Tasks.Task
MicDestroy ( ) : int
MicGetDefaultBufferSize ( ) : int
MicGetDefaultNumChannels ( ) : int
MicGetFrame ( float buffer, int length, int numchannels ) : int
MicInitializeCustomRateWithGraph ( int category, int samplerate, AudioGraph appGraph ) : int
MicInitializeDefaultWithGraph ( int category, AudioGraph appGraph ) : int
MicPause ( ) : int
MicResume ( ) : int
MicSetGain ( float g ) : int
MicStartRecording ( string filename, bool previewOnDevice ) : int
MicStartStream ( bool keepData, bool previewOnDevice, LiveMicCallback micsignal ) : int
MicStopRecording ( StringBuilder sb ) : void
MicStopStream ( ) : int

Описание методов

StartRecording() публичный статический Метод

public static StartRecording ( string fileNameWithExtension ) : void
fileNameWithExtension string
Результат void

StartStream() публичный статический Метод

public static StartStream ( ) : void
Результат void

StopMicDevice() публичный статический Метод

public static StopMicDevice ( ) : void
Результат void

StopRecording() публичный статический Метод

public static StopRecording ( ) : void
Результат void

StopStream() публичный статический Метод

public static StopStream ( ) : void
Результат void

Описание свойств

micSignal публичное статическое свойство

public static LiveMicCallback micSignal
Результат LiveMicCallback

streamType публичное статическое свойство

public static StreamCategory streamType
Результат StreamCategory